WOMEN’S BASKETBALL: Booth Double-Double Leads Huskies to 63-54 Win Over Wayne State

Friday, January 30, 2009

Wayne, Neb. – Rachel Booth (Minneapolis) scored 18 points and pulled down 12 rebounds to pace the Huskies this evening (Jan. 30) as the St. Cloud State women’s basketball team won their third straight, besting the host Wayne State Wildcats 63-54.

St. Cloud State (17-2, 10-2) never trailed in the game, and stretched their lead to as much as 15 on two separate occasions over Wayne State (10-9, 7-5).  Booth scored 16 of her points in the first half as the Huskies raced out to their lead. 

St. Cloud State scored the first six points of the game as Booth, Katie Tacheny (Woodbury) and Talisha Barlow (Little Canada) each contributed a bucket to the Huskies led 6-0 with 16:48 left to play.   After Wayne State got on the board, Krystal Scott (Rosemount) hit a jumper in the paint to stretch the lead back to six at 8-2 at the 16:11 mark. 

The Wildcats then hit a three and jumper to get within one at 8-7 at the 13:54 mark, their closest margin of the game.  From their however SCSU went on an 11-0 run and held a 19-7 lead with 9:49 left to play after Anna Cashman (Faribault) made good on three consecutive free throw attempts. 

The Huskies would lead by as much as nine for the remainder of the half, and went up by their largest margin at 15 with 1:18 to go after Booth connected on a three-pointer.  Going into the locker rooms St. Cloud State held a 13 point lead at 39-26. 

After getting their lead back to 15 less than a minute into the second half, the Huskies saw the Wildcats begin to chip away.  Wayne State would get to within five after Laquisha Cook hit one of two free throws to make the score 48-43 in favor of the Huskies with 11:33 left to play. 

In the second half, the Wildcats were able to keep Booth in check as she scored just two points in the period.  Picking up the slack was Tacheny who led St. Cloud State with eight points in the period. 

After the margin got to five, the teams traded baskets and it was again a five-point spread at 50-45 with 10:35 left to play.  That would be as close as Wayne State would get, though, as St. Cloud State put together a 12-5 stretch that ran over eight minutes off the game clock and saw SCSU hold a 62-50 lead with just 2:24 to play.

The Huskies then ran out the clock on their way to the 63-54 win.  Along with Booth, Tacheny and Barlow each finished in double figures with 12 points apiece.  Cook led all scorers with 25 for the Wildcats. 

10 of Booth’s 12 boards came on the defensive end as St. Cloud State held Wayne State to just four second chance points.

The Huskies hold firm on sole possession of second place in the league standings with their 10-2 record.  A challenge will come tomorrow night, however, as they travel to take on Augustana who is right on St. Cloud State’s heels with an 8-3 conference record and alone in third place.  Augie is 15-4 overall and scored a 69-63 win over Concordia this evening.
